In Concord and the surrounding Morgan County area, a basic professionally installed system typically starts between $200-$600 for equipment and installation, with monthly monitoring fees ranging from $30 to $60. Local factors include the need for cellular backup (as landline reliability can vary in more rural parts of the county) and the potential for weather-resistant components due to Illinois' humid summers and cold, snowy winters, which can add to the initial cost.
For a typical single-family home in Concord, professional installation of a standard security system usually takes 2 to 4 hours. You should expect the technician to survey your home's entry points, discuss optimal sensor placement (considering local construction styles like basements or older window frames), run wires or set up wireless equipment, and thoroughly test the system, including its connection to the central monitoring station.
Yes, seasonal patterns are important. In warmer months, open windows and doors on screened porches can be vulnerable points, requiring added sensors. During fall and winter, longer nights and holiday travel increase burglary risks, making timed lighting controls and camera systems particularly valuable. Furthermore, systems should have battery backup for power outages common during Illinois thunderstorms and winter storms.
Prioritize providers with a strong local presence who understand response protocols with the Concord Police Department and Morgan County Sheriff's Office. A local company may offer more personalized service and faster in-person support, which is crucial after severe weather events. Always verify that any provider, local or national, is properly licensed by the Illinois Department of Financial and Professional Regulation (IDFPR).
Reliability during outages is a critical consideration. Reputable providers in the area will install systems with 24-hour battery backup and a cellular radio as the primary or backup communication method, as landlines can be cut and rural internet service can be less stable. This ensures your system remains operational and can signal for help even if power and broadband are down for an extended period.
